Abstract

The invention discloses a kind of mobile terminal, which includes mainboard, WiFi primary antennas, WiFi diversity antennas, LTE diversity antennas, the first earthing member and the second earthing member, wherein mainboard has grounding parts;WiFi primary antennas, WiFi diversity antennas and LTE diversity antennas are arranged on mainboard, and WiFi diversity antennas and LTE diversity antennas are separately positioned;First earthing member and the second earthing member are connected with the grounding parts of mainboard respectively, and the first earthing member, between WiFi primary antennas and LTE diversity antennas, the second earthing member is between LTE diversity antennas and WiFi diversity antennas.The mobile terminal can meet the requirement that LTE diversity antennas and WiFi diversity antennas coexist while ensureing isolation.

Background technology
With the fast development of mobile communication technology, the WiFi function on mobile terminal such as mobile phone terminal has obtained more next More extensive use, the development of mobile Internet is so that the growth of near radio data flow at double, puies forward WiFi communication Higher requirement is gone out, wherein introduce the anti-interference ability of multi-antenna technology enhancing WiFi in WiFi communication, improve and handle up Rate, to improve the validity of WiFi communication, reliability be a very important direction.Since mobile phone terminal is narrow and environment is non- It is often complicated, scheme be to realize WiFi multi-antenna communications with the mode of LTE diversity and WiFi diversity shared antennas, still, due to The problem of isolation, when using which, if mobile phone will be unable to use WiFi diversity antennas, the largely upper limit as hot spot The usage scenario of WiFi multiple antennas is made;If the scheme detached using both LTE diversity and WiFi diversity, since mobile phone is frivolous Change, radio function complication, the isolation between primary antenna and diversity antenna becomes an insoluble problem.
Invention content
The present invention is directed to solve at least some of the technical problems in related technologies.For this purpose, the present invention needs It is proposed a kind of mobile terminal, which can meet LTE while ensureing the isolation between master, diversity antenna The requirement that diversity antenna and WiFi diversity antennas coexist.
To solve the above-mentioned problems, the present invention proposes that a kind of mobile terminal, the mobile terminal include:Mainboard, the mainboard With grounding parts;WiFi primary antennas, WiFi diversity antennas and the LTE diversity antennas being arranged on the mainboard, wherein described WiFi diversity antennas and the LTE diversity antennas are separately positioned;First earthing member and the second earthing member, first earthing member and Second earthing member is connected with the grounding parts of the mainboard respectively, and first earthing member be located at the WiFi primary antennas and Between the LTE diversity antennas, second earthing member is between the LTE diversity antennas and the WiFi diversity antennas.
The mobile terminal of the embodiment of the present invention, by using the separately positioned side of WiFi diversity antennas, LTE diversity antennas Formula, and the first earthing member being grounded is arranged between WiFi primary antennas and LTE diversity antennas, the second earthing member setting of ground connection exists Between LTE diversity antennas and WiFi diversity antennas, so as to which while ensureing isolation, WiFi diversity antennas may be implemented It is used simultaneously with LTE diversity antennas, avoids the non-serviceable problem of WiFi diversity antennas when mobile terminal is as hot spot.

Specific implementation mode
The embodiment of the present invention is described below in detail, examples of the embodiments are shown in the accompanying drawings, wherein from beginning to end Same or similar label indicates same or similar element or element with the same or similar functions.Below with reference to attached The embodiment of figure description is exemplary, it is intended to for explaining the present invention, and is not considered as limiting the invention.
The mobile terminal proposed according to embodiments of the present invention is described with reference to the accompanying drawings.
Fig. 1 is the schematic diagram of mobile terminal according to an embodiment of the invention, as shown in Figure 1, the mobile terminal 100 Such as mobile phone includes mainboard 10, WiFi primary antennas 20, WiFi diversity antennas 21, LTE diversity antennas 30, the first earthing member 40 and Two earthing members 50.
Wherein, mainboard 10 has the main ground system of grounding parts such as mobile terminal 100, WiFi primary antennas 20, WiFi diversity Antenna 21 and LTE diversity antennas 30 are arranged on mainboard 10, and WiFi primary antennas 20 include 2.4G and 5G or alternative one WiFi primary antennas 20 can realize the double-fed of signal as shown in Figure 1, presenting reality respectively using two width antennas by common antenna It is existing.WiFi diversity antennas 21 and LTE diversity antennas 30 are separately positioned, therefore, compared to WiFi diversity antennas 21 and LTE diversity day The conllinear mode of line 30, in mobile terminal 100 under the scene as hot spot, WiFi diversity antennas 21 can also use.
First earthing member 40 is connected with the main ground system of the grounding parts of mainboard 10 such as mobile terminal 100, and the first ground connection Part 40 improves WiFi primary antennas 20 and LTE diversity between WiFi primary antennas 20 and LTE diversity antennas 30, so as to play The effect of isolation between antenna 30.
Second earthing member 50 is connected with the grounding parts of mainboard 10, and the second earthing member 50 is located at 30 He of LTE diversity antennas Between WiFi diversity antennas 21, so as to play the isolation improved between LTE diversity antennas 30 and WiFi diversity antennas 21 Effect.
The mobile terminal 100 of the embodiment of the present invention is set by using WiFi diversity antennas 21, the separation of LTE diversity antennas 30 The mode set, and be arranged by the ground connection of the first earthing member 40 and the second earthing member 50, so as to ensure LTE diversity antennas 30, while isolation between WiFi primary antennas 20, WiFi diversity antennas 21, WiFi diversity antennas 21 and LTE may be implemented Diversity antenna 30 uses simultaneously, avoids the 20 non-serviceable problem of WiFi primary antennas when mobile terminal 100 is as hot spot.
As shown in Figure 1, mobile terminal 100 further includes GPS antenna 60, it is located at second with WiFi diversity antennas 21 within GPS days 60 The homonymy of earthing member 50, to which being isolated between GPS antenna 60 and LTE diversity antennas 30 can be improved by the second earthing member 50 Degree.In one embodiment of the invention, GPS antenna 60 is collinearly fed with WiFi diversity antennas 21.
In one embodiment of the invention, as shown in Figure 1, WiFi primary antennas 20, WiFi diversity antennas 21, LTE diversity Antenna 30, the first earthing member 40, GPS antenna 60 and the second earthing member 50 are located at the top of mobile terminal 100.
In one embodiment of the invention, WiFi primary antennas 20 are located at the upper right quarter of mobile terminal 100, WiFi diversity day Line 21 is located at the upper left quarter of mobile terminal 100, so as to avoid in 100 transverse screen of mobile terminal in use, making because human hand is held The problem of obtaining the performance of WiFi primary antennas 20 and WiFi diversity antennas 21 while deteriorating, ensures the normal use of WiFi.
According to the installation position of each antenna, in one embodiment of the invention, mobile terminal 100 includes earphone base, First earthing member 40 may include earphone base, and earphone base is connected with the grounding parts of mainboard 10, usually, as shown in Figure 1, earphone base Including the packet ground wire outside earphone base ontology 41 and packet ground wire 42 such as earphone base ontology 41pin feet, earphone base passes through packet ground wire 42 are connected as one with the main ground system of mobile terminal 100, and impedance between the two is within 1 Europe, in other words, passes through earphone base Packet ground wire 42 is grounded, and improves the isolation between WiFi primary antennas 20 and LTE diversity antennas 30.
Second earthing member 50 may include the camera of mobile terminal 100, and camera is connected with the grounding parts of mainboard 10.I.e. It is grounded by camera and improves LTE diversity antennas 30 and the isolation between GPS antenna 60 and WiFi diversity antennas 21.Specifically Ground, according to the setting of position, the camera of ground connection can be the rear camera of mobile terminal 100.Further, such as Fig. 1 institutes Show, camera includes ontology 51 and metal ornaments 52, ontology 51 and metal ornaments 52 mainboard with mobile terminal 100 respectively 10 grounding parts are connected, and impedance is within 1 Europe, that is to say, that can pass through the main body 51 and its metal ornaments 52 of camera Ground connection improves the isolation between LTE diversity antennas 30 and GPS antenna 60.
To sum up, pass through the main body 51 and metal finishing by the earthing member being multiplexed with universal architecture part such as camera The packet ground wire 42 of object 52 and earphone base is grounded, and can effectively improve WiFi primary antennas 20, LTE diversity antennas 30 and GPS days Line 50 is especially the isolation between low frequency diversity band antenna.
As shown in Figure 1, also set up matching parts 70 in the signal feeder of LTE diversity antennas 30, for example, inductance, capacitance or 0 Europe resistance is covered by selecting the matching of matching parts 70 that LTE diversity antennas 30 may be implemented in an embodiment of the present invention 935-960MHz, 1805-2690MHz frequency range.
It further, can be with as shown in Fig. 2, for according to the schematic diagram of the mobile terminal of an alternative embodiment of the invention Selecting switch 80 is set in the signal feeder of LTE diversity antennas 30, and selecting switch 80 is connect with multiple matching parts 70, passes through choosing Selecting switch 80 can select a matching parts in multiple matching parts 70 to access the signal feeder, so as to realize LTE diversity Antenna 30 covers the selection of frequency range.For example, concatenating selecting switch 80 in a wherein ground pin for LTE diversity antennas 30 Such as single pole multiple throw, connect on each access of the single pole multiple throw matching parts 70 and with mobile terminal 100 Main ground system be connected, the disconnection of single pole multiple throw or closure can select wherein one to go back to ground path, and then by not With the combination of state, LTE diversity antennas 30 can cover different frequency range and for example cover 729-960MHz, 1805-2690MHz frequencies Section.
In conclusion the mobile terminal 100 of the embodiment of the present invention, LTE points can be met in the case where ensureing isolation The requirement that collection antenna 30 and WiFi diversity antennas 21 coexist can simultaneously be effectively reduces people when 100 transverse screen of mobile terminal uses Hold the influence to WiFi performances.
